FINPEDMED - Finnish Investigators Network for Pediatric Medicines |
Type | National Network; multispecialty. We promote the health of Finnish (European) children by increasing development of new safe and effective medicines for children. FINPEDMED has received funding from following organizations: Clinical Research Institute Helsinki University Central Hospital Ltd. (CRI HUCH Ltd.) 2007-2009, 2013-2017, FinnMedi Ltd 2010-2012 The Foundation for Paediatric Research 2013, 2015-2016, and 5 University Hospital Districts / University Hospitals 2010-2012, 2015-2017, 2018-2022. |
